Key Features:
✅ Scientific Name: Psidium guajava (Thai Pink Guava Variety)
✅ Fruit Quality: Large, round guavas with bright pink, sweet, and juicy flesh
✅ Tree Size: Medium-sized with a spreading canopy
✅ Growth Rate: Fast-growing and high-yielding
✅ Soil Requirement: Well-drained, loamy or sandy soil
✅ Sunlight Requirement: Full sunlight for best fruit production
✅ Water Requirement: Moderate; drought-tolerant once established
✅ Fruiting Time: Starts bearing fruit within 2-3 years
✅ Climate Suitability: Thrives in tropical and subtropical regions
✅ Pest Resistance: Good resistance to common guava pests and diseases

Planting & Care Instructions:
- Planting: Choose a sunny location and dig a hole twice the size of the root ball. Plant the sapling, cover with soil, and press gently.
- Watering: Keep the soil moist but avoid overwatering. Water more during dry seasons.
- Fertilization: Use organic compost or balanced fertilizers for healthy growth and fruiting.
- Pruning: Trim weak or overcrowded branches to encourage better fruit production.
- Pest Control: Apply organic pesticides or neem oil to prevent common fruit flies and aphids.
